Using the Table
When the properties area is expanded and kerning editing mode is
activated you can see all the glyph metrics and pair kerning information in
the editing field:
Kerning is displayed on the fifth row in the table and each value is
positioned between the glyphs that form the kerning pair. Background
color for the kerning value is white when there is no kerning, light blue if
kerning is negative (glyphs are shifted toward each other) and yellow if
kerning is positive.
To change the kerning value, click on the kerning row in the table and
enter the new value. Click
ENTER key on the keyboard to accept the changes
or
ESC to cancel. Use the TAB and SHIFT+TAB keys to select a pair in the
sample string.
